A global IT service provider in Northern Ireland is seeking a Desktop Support Technician to provide essential onsite assistance and support for desktop environments. The ideal candidate will have a Bachelor's degree, at least a year of relevant experience, and strong knowledge of Windows OS and Office 365.

Responsibilities include:

  • Troubleshooting
  • Maintaining IT assets
  • Assisting employees with technical issues

This role may require occasional after-hours support and lifting of equipment.

How to prepare for a job interview at Axiom Technologies

Know Your Tech Inside Out

Make sure you brush up on your knowledge of Windows OS and Office 365. Be ready to discuss common troubleshooting scenarios and how you would handle them. This shows that you’re not just familiar with the software, but you can also think on your feet.

Showcase Your Experience

Prepare specific examples from your past roles where you successfully resolved technical issues or supported users. Use the STAR method (Situation, Task, Action, Result) to structure your answers. This will help the interviewer see your practical experience in action.

Be Ready for Hands-On Questions

Since this role involves troubleshooting and maintaining IT assets, expect some hands-on questions or scenarios. Practise explaining your thought process as you work through a problem. This demonstrates your analytical skills and approach to real-world issues.

Prepare for After-Hours Scenarios

Since the job may require occasional after-hours support, be prepared to discuss your availability and how you would manage work-life balance. Showing that you’re flexible and committed can set you apart from other candidates.
